Understanding Tapered Roller Bearing Outer Races

Tapered roller bearings are essential components in various precision engineering applications, providing superior load-carrying capabilities and reduced friction. The outer race of these bearings plays a critical role in ensuring optimal performance. Its design allows for the accommodation of both radial and axial loads, making it ideal for applications where space is limited yet high performance is required.

The geometry of the tapered roller bearing outer race is specifically engineered to enable smooth rotation and minimize wear over time. By distributing loads evenly across the bearing surface, the outer race helps maintain the integrity of the bearing assembly, thus prolonging its lifespan. In precision engineering, where accuracy is paramount, the quality of the outer race can significantly impact the overall functionality of machinery.

Manufacturers often utilize advanced materials and manufacturing techniques to produce tapered roller bearing outer races. This not only enhances durability but also ensures consistent performance under varying operational conditions. The precise machining of these components is vital, as even minor inaccuracies can lead to decreased efficiency and potential failure in high-stakes applications.

Applications in Precision Engineering

Tapered roller bearing outer races find extensive use in various sectors of precision engineering, including automotive, aerospace, and industrial machinery. In the automotive industry, these bearings are crucial for wheel hubs and transmission systems, where they support significant loads while allowing for smooth motion. Their ability to handle both radial and axial forces makes them a preferred choice in these high-performance environments.

Aerospace applications also rely heavily on the reliability of tapered roller bearings. In aircraft engines and landing gear systems, the outer race must withstand extreme conditions while maintaining precision alignment. The rigorous testing and standards applied to these components ensure that they meet the demanding requirements of flight operations, contributing to safety and efficiency in the skies.

Industrial machinery, from conveyor systems to heavy equipment, benefits from the robustness of tapered roller bearing outer races. These components can endure harsh operating conditions and heavy loads, making them indispensable in manufacturing settings. High-quality outer races reduce maintenance needs and minimize downtime, ultimately leading to increased productivity and cost-effectiveness.

Manufacturing Considerations

The manufacturing process of tapered roller bearing outer races involves several critical steps, including material selection, machining, and heat treatment. Choosing the right materials is essential, as they must possess high fatigue strength and resistance to wear. Common materials used include alloy steels that provide the necessary mechanical properties for demanding applications.

Precision machining is another vital aspect of producing tapered roller bearing outer races. This process ensures that the dimensions are accurate and within tight tolerances, which is crucial for optimal performance. Advanced CNC machining technologies are often employed to achieve the desired specifications, minimizing human error and enhancing consistency.

Heat treatment processes further enhance the durability of the outer races, improving their hardness and resistance to deformation. These treatments are tailored to the specific requirements of the application, ensuring that the outer race can withstand the operational stresses it will encounter. As a result, the combination of careful material selection, precision machining, and effective heat treatment leads to superior performance in demanding environments.
